Petite Friture and Constance Guisset, an inseparable duo with lofty ambitions, have started a new chapter of the Vertigo story with Vertigo Nova: a highly technical piece of sophisticated design. The vast veil of graphic lines mounted atop a sphere of handblown glass uses built-in LED technology to emit a soft light. Its name derived from a star, the lamp sculpture intrigues with its lines and seduces with its unique style.

“Vertigo Nova is born of the desire to work and shape light as an object, to soften and mould it. Here, the technical prowess lies in the mysterious sand-blasted glass. The purely functional is transformed into something beautiful, where only that which is essential remains: a light and delicate veil floating between two worlds”. — Constance Guisset.

Vertigo Nova quivers as the geometric curve of the fiberglass hoop. Installed by hand by qualified French artisans and held delicately but firmly in place by taught ribbons, reacts to the lightest of breezes. A line that comes in black or white, for two subtly different moods.
